Chào mừng đến với Diễn đàn lập trình - Cộng đồng lập trình.
Kết quả 1 đến 4 của 4
  1. #1
    Ngày tham gia
    Sep 2015
    Bài viết
    0

  2. #2
    Ngày tham gia
    Sep 2015
    Bài viết
    0
    Nhớ để code vào khung, bạn nhé.
    Bạn ghi con trỏ c sao lại có cout của C++

    Mã:
    int *c, *a;*a = 3;c = &a;      //loi: gan int** vào int*cout<<**c;//Loi
    Sửa lại

    Mã:
    int *c, *a;*a = 3;c = a;cout<<*c;
    hoặc đơn giản là thêm * nữa vào *c khi khai báo!

  3. #3
    Ngày tham gia
    Sep 2015
    Bài viết
    0
    Trích dẫn Gửi bởi ngdongit
    Nhớ để code vào khung, bạn nhé.
    Bạn ghi con trỏ c sao lại có cout của C++

    Mã:
    int *c, *a;*a = 3;c = &a;      //loi: gan int** vào int*cout<<**c;//Loi
    Sửa lại

    Mã:
    int *c, *a;*a = 3;c = a;cout<<*c;
    hoặc đơn giản là thêm * nữa vào *c khi khai báo!
    có lỗi gì đâu bạn. mình hỏi là **c có nghĩa như thế nào thôi mà.

  4. #4
    Ngày tham gia
    Sep 2015
    Bài viết
    0
    Bạn thử đưa code vào trình bd dịch có lỗi không.
    **c có nghĩa là con trỏ c trỏ đến một con trỏ khác và con trỏ đó trỏ đến biến.

 

 

Quyền viết bài

  • Bạn Không thể gửi Chủ đề mới
  • Bạn Không thể Gửi trả lời
  • Bạn Không thể Gửi file đính kèm
  • Bạn Không thể Sửa bài viết của mình
  •